  • me too! your knees aren't "overstretched", they're hyperextended (in other words, our knees extend too far back). when you go to fully stretch your knee, don't think of pulling back because that makes you hyperextended. instead, try to feel the spot on the inside of your knee next to your knee-cap and strtch up from that spot so that your knees are straight, not hyperextended. unfortunatley, hyperextension is something we're born with and it's something that wont go away
